How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Transit Village?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Transit Village Studio Apartments | $1,881 | $1,300 | $2,840 |
| Transit Village 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,277 | $900 | $4,354 |
| Transit Village 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,531 | $850 | $5,218 |
| Transit Village 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,145 | $835 | $6,975 |
| Transit Village 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,204 | $1,570 | $6,975 |
| Transit Village 5 Bedroom Apartments | $4,037 | $1,100 | $6,975 |
